On August 25, Boston Scientific discovered a cybersecurity incident was affecting some information technology systems, resulting in a network outage and disruption to the medical device firm’s operations. The incident impacted access to certain operating systems and business applications, including the ability to process and ship customer orders.
Since then, the firm has provided daily updates on its situation. The most recent update yesterday indicates:
The investigation into the cybersecurity incident is ongoing and we continue to work with CrowdStrike and other third-party cybersecurity experts.
At this time, our investigation indicates there is no impact to our cloud-based systems and applications and that the unauthorized activity is limited to certain on-premise systems.
